As QNAP Support takes forever i thought i would post here to see if anyone has had the same issue.

I recently purchased a TS-831x its been running for a week really well. I added a disk to increase capacity, i went through the correct procedure. Once the sync had finished i increased my ISCSI LUN which worked fine. I then had another disk so i went through the same procedure but when i increased the disk i got an error.

I restarted the QNAP and now the LUN is showing as un-mapped with an error. i cannot map it and it has all of my data on.

Is there anyone who could help as QNAP dont offer an extra level of support. So i'm having to wait 24 hours each time they give me a response. I'm waiting for team viewer time from them but wondered if anyone else had any ideas?

I really cannot afford to loose my data!

Re: ISCSI Lun Error

Post by storageman »

NO, that will delete the LUN/data!
What kind of LUN is it?

Try copying back the last target config
iscsi.conf - Enables iSCSI
iscsi_trgt.conf - Target configuration description
iscsi_trgt.conf.last - Looks like backup of target configuration

Re: ISCSI Lun Error

Post by storageman »

Volume LUN or block LUN?
It sounds like the LUN is corrupt.
Did you disconnect it when trying to expand? You must not expand while connected to host.
